디스 프로그래머 (This Programmer)

next.js에서 sass사용하기 본문

HTML/CSS/JS/React & Next.js

next.js에서 sass사용하기

디스 프로그래머 2019. 1. 17. 20:20

next.js에서 sass사용하기

react에서 썼던 것처럼 당연히 될 줄 알았는데 이게 웬걸 오류가 뜬다. 해서 찾아보니 방법이 다 있더라.

$ npm install --save @zeit/next-sass node-sass //npm
$ yarn add @zeit/next-sass node-sass           //yarn

그리고 프로젝트 루트디렉토리에 next.config.js를 생성한다. package.json과 같은 위치라고 보면 된다. 그 안에 다음 내용을 입력한다.

// next.config.js
const withSass = require('@zeit/next-sass');
module.exports = withSass();

sass뿐만 아니라 css도 같이 사용할 거라면 아래와 같이 입력하면 된다.

// next.config.js
const withSass = require('@zeit/next-sass');
module.exports = withSass(
  cssModules: true
);

 그리고 sass와 scss파일을 만들어 사용하면 된다.

2 Comments
댓글쓰기 폼